Description

A waiver or release is the intentional and voluntary act of relinquishing something, such as a known right to sue a person or organization for an injury. The term waiver is sometimes used to refer a document that is signed before any damages actually occur. A release is sometimes used to refer a document that is executed after an injury has occurred.

Courts vary in their approach to enforcing releases depending on the particular facts of each case, the effect of the release on other statutes and laws, and the view of the court of the benefits of releases as a matter of public policy. Many courts will invalidate documents signed on behalf of minors. Also, Courts do not permit persons to waive their responsibility when they have exercised gross negligence or misconduct that is intentional or criminal in nature. Such an agreement would be deemed to be against public policy because it would encourage dangerous and illegal behavior. Harris Texas Consent, Waiver, and Release from Liability for Teeth Whitening Treatment: The Harris Texas Consent, Waiver, and Release from Liability form for teeth whitening treatment are designed to protect both patients and dental professionals. This form typically includes the following elements: a) Patient Information: Identification details of the patient, including their name, address, contact information, and relevant medical history. b) Scope of Treatment: A detailed description of the teeth whitening treatment, including the techniques, duration, and expected outcomes. It may also specify any potential risks or side effects associated with the treatment. c) Consent to Treatment: A statement indicating that the patient voluntarily consents to undergo the teeth whitening treatment and understands its nature, purpose, and potential risks. d) Waiver from Liability: A provision where the patient acknowledges and releases the dental professional from any claims or liability arising from the teeth whitening treatment, except in cases of negligence or misconduct. 2. Harris Texas Assumption of Risk for Teeth Whitening Treatment: The Harris Texas Assumption of Risk form is an essential component of the consent process for teeth whitening treatment. It involves the patient recognizing and accepting the potential risks involved in the procedure. This form typically includes the following elements: a) Known Risks: A comprehensive list of potential risks associated with teeth whitening treatment, such as tooth sensitivity, gum irritation, allergic reactions, or temporary tooth discoloration. b) Acknowledgment of Risks: The patient acknowledges that they have been informed about the potential risks and consequences of the teeth whitening treatment. c) Voluntary Participation: The patient voluntarily agrees to assume these risks and accepts responsibility for any adverse effects that may occur during or after the treatment. d) Verification: The patient's signature indicating their understanding and acceptance of the risks involved.
